Surname Broglio

Family name Broglio (Broglio Italy Argentina Brazil United States France, Брольо Ukraine) , all around the world, is quite a rare cognomen. The cognomen Broglio is habitual in Italy, where it is quite a rare surname, Argentina, where it is a rare surname, and Uruguay. Measured by absolute frequency, it is the most numerous in Italy, Argentina, and Brazil. Very seldom, Broglio is the forename as well as the last name.
